At its core, Gems of Ra revolves around a multiplier that starts at 1x and steadily increases over time until it crashes at a random point. You place a bet before the round begins, and as the multiplier rises—often accompanied by thematic visuals of glowing gems and ancient artifacts—you have the freedom to cash out at any moment to secure your winnings based on the current multiplier. What you control is your bet amount, auto-cashout settings, and the timing of your manual cashout, but the crash point is entirely random, determined by a provably fair algorithm.
The gameplay flow is straightforward: rounds run continuously in a live-like environment where multiple players can join the same session. Visuals show a chamber filling with gems, building suspense as the multiplier ticks up. If you cash out before the crash, your bet multiplies accordingly; if not, you lose the stake. This creates a psychological push-pull, where greed versus caution defines your outcomes. Side bets or modifiers might appear occasionally, adding layers without complicating the base flow.
Select Your Bet Amount: Use the plus and minus buttons or input field to set your wager, typically ranging from low limits to suit various budgets.
Choose Cashout Options: Decide on an auto-cashout multiplier (e.g., 2x) if you prefer hands-off play, or prepare for manual cashout.
Start the Round: Hit the bet button to join the current or next round; the multiplier begins rising immediately.
Monitor and Cash Out: Watch the multiplier climb—click the cashout button before it crashes to lock in winnings.
Repeat or Adjust: After the round ends, review the crash point, tweak settings, and bet again for the next round.
